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the main reasons behind the enormous rise in popularity of internet poker is its ease of access. People can log on to a common on-line poker platforms at any time, from everywhere, using their computers or cellular devices. This convenience has attracted a diverse player base, ranging from recreational people to professionals, leading to the rapid growth of online poker.

Benefits of Online Poker:
On-line poker provides several benefits over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it includes a larger selection of online game choices, including various poker variants and stakes, providing to the tastes and spending plans of all of the kinds of people. In addition, on-line poker areas tend to be available 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of real casino operating hours. In addition, online platforms usually provide attractive incentives, commitment programs, while the capability to play multiple tables at the same time, boosting the overall video gaming experience.
